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) - Canvas Business Model: Value Propositions

You're looking at the core reasons why customers choose Vertiv Holdings Co for their mission-critical needs right now, late in 2025. It's all about keeping the lights on and the processing running, especially with AI workloads demanding more power than ever before.

Ensuring critical digital infrastructure continuity and uptime

The value here is simple: avoiding catastrophic failure. When you're running hyperscale or edge operations, downtime isn't an inconvenience; it's a massive financial hit. We know that for edge nodes, for example, an outage can cost operators around $1.9 M per hour. Vertiv Holdings Co provides the power management, cooling, and monitoring solutions that help keep the servers running, even when they're under the intense load from artificial intelligence tasks. This is why major players like AWS rely on their systems to avert downtime during intensive processing.

Leadership in high-density liquid cooling for AI workloads

The shift to GPU-heavy computing means rack densities are skyrocketing. Vertiv Holdings Co is positioned to manage this heat, moving beyond traditional air cooling. The market demands solutions for racks hitting three- and four-digit kWs. To cement this leadership, Vertiv Holdings Co recently completed a major strategic move in November 2025, acquiring Purge Rite Intermediate for approximately $1.0 billion in cash, with up to $250 million in additional earn-out. This acquisition directly deepens their capabilities in specialized fluid management services, which is crucial for maintaining ultra-clean, stable coolant loops necessary for reliable liquid cooling performance in these high-density AI applications.

Integrated, prefabricated, and turnkey data center solutions

Speed-to-market is non-negotiable, so Vertiv Holdings Co is pushing factory-assembled, end-to-end systems like Vertiv OneCore. This approach simplifies deployment and ensures consistent quality. You see this scale in their modular offerings, which can support a power capacity from 5 MW to 50 MW in a single block and are configurable for 96 to 944 racks. To meet the surging demand, Vertiv Holdings Co announced plans to double its production capacity by 2025 across key sites, including in the United States and Mexico, for solutions like Integrated Modular Solutions (IMS). Furthermore, the August 2025 acquisition of Great Lakes Data Racks & Cabinets for $200 million broadened their rack and cabinet offerings, supporting this turnkey value proposition.

Here's a quick look at the scale of their solutions and recent financial health, which underpins their ability to deliver:

Metric Value (Late 2025 Data) Context
Q3 2025 Net Sales $2,676 million Reflects strong top-line execution.
Q3 2025 Organic Orders Growth 60% year-over-year Demonstrates accelerating demand for infrastructure.
Backlog (Q3 2025) $9.5 billion Provides significant revenue visibility.
Book-to-Bill Ratio (Q3 2025) ~1.4x New orders significantly outpacing current revenue recognition.
FY 2025 Revenue Guidance Midpoint ~$10.20 billion Indicates strong full-year expectation.

Vendor lock-in through deep architectural integration and sticky contracts

The integration of Vertiv Holdings Co's power and cooling systems happens early, often at the architectural planning and physical construction phase. This deep embedding creates high integration costs for the customer, making switching vendors later a major undertaking. The strength of this sticky proposition is visible in their order book metrics. As of Q3 2025, the backlog stood at $9.5 billion, which is nearly a full year's worth of Trailing Twelve Month (TTM) revenue, estimated around $9.7 billion. This robust backlog, supported by that 1.4x book-to-bill ratio, shows customers are committing to long-term infrastructure plans with Vertiv Holdings Co.

High-efficiency power and cooling for sustainability goals

The industry faces rising energy scrutiny; globally, data center power consumption is projected to climb from 1-2% of world power to potentially 3-4% by 2030 due to AI. This pressure forces customers to prioritize efficiency. You see this priority reflected in the market: 80% of senior tech leaders now view power and cooling as central to their AI strategies. Vertiv Holdings Co's value proposition here is delivering infrastructure that helps manage these energy demands, which is why their integrated power and thermal systems are designed to reduce on-site configuration friction and support consistent operations across sites, helping customers manage their environmental footprint.

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) - Canvas Business Model: Customer Relationships

You're looking at how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) keeps its biggest customers locked in, which is key since data centers make up about 60% of the firm's revenue, estimated at $4.8 billion in 2024. The relationship strategy is all about making the switch to a competitor a massive headache.

Dedicated, high-touch account management for hyperscalers

For the hyperscalers-think Meta, Amazon, Alphabet, and Microsoft, who are investing up to a combined $320 billion in data center expansion for 2025-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) deploys dedicated, high-touch account management. This isn't just checking in; it's deep integration into their complex, mission-critical build-outs, especially for AI infrastructure where Vertiv partners with NVIDIA on high-density reference designs. The lock-in effect is real: Vertiv's engineer-to-order customization means switching costs for hyperscalers require 6-12 months and millions in revalidations, securing Vertiv's position with lead times competitors can't match. The demand is evident in the order book; Vertiv's Q3 2025 organic orders jumped approximately 60% year-over-year, pushing the total backlog to $9.5 billion.

Long-term service contracts for lifecycle management

The stickiness continues post-sale through long-term service contracts.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) secures recurring revenue by offering contracts typically lasting 3 to 5 years, which is crucial for maintaining uptime in mission-critical environments. This focus is paying off, as evidenced by service contract renewal rates exceeding 90%. Looking ahead, Vertiv expects annual growth in service revenue to hit 15-20% on a base of $2B+ in the long term (2027-2028). This recurring stream helps stabilize the financials against project cycles; for instance, the company raised its full-year 2025 adjusted diluted EPS guidance to $4.10 (midpoint) following a strong Q3.

Here's a look at the scale of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T)'s commitment to recurring revenue:

Metric Value (Late 2025 Estimate/Actual) Context
Service Contract Renewal Rate 90%+ Securing income stability.
Projected Service Revenue Growth (Long-Term) 15-20% Annually Targeted growth rate for service revenue base of $2B+.
Total Backlog (Q3 2025) $9.5 billion Represents future committed work across all segments.
FY2025 Adjusted Operating Profit Guidance (Midpoint) $2,060 million Reflects operational leverage from sales and service execution.

Consultative sales for complex, mission-critical system design

When designing systems for AI-driven data centers, which demand specialized cooling and power, sales become inherently consultative.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) works with customers on complex needs, like handling the thermal requirements of NVIDIA's 72-GPU rack-scale systems. This consultative approach drives the strong order momentum; the TTM organic orders increased 21% compared to the prior year period, with a book-to-bill ratio of approximately 1.4x in Q3 2025. The company's ability to secure these large, custom jobs is what built the $9.5 billion backlog. You see this consultative strength reflected in their overall revenue outlook, with FY2025 organic sales growth guided between 26% and 28%.

Predictive analytics and maintenance services

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) integrates software and analytics into its offering, moving beyond just hardware installation. This includes services like Performance Optimization and Predictive Maintenance, often powered by platforms like Alber analytics. The goal is to use data to anticipate issues, which is a major value driver for customers; industry studies suggest that predictive maintenance can reduce maintenance costs by 25-30% and cut unplanned downtime by 35-50%. Vertiv specifically sees its edge business, which leverages these analytics, pushing toward 25% margins. Furthermore, the industry trend shows that by 2025, nearly 50% of enterprise-generated data will be processed at the edge, making Vertiv's localized analytics capabilities increasingly relevant for real-time decision-making.

The service offerings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) provides include:

  • Project & Commissioning Services
  • Preventive Maintenance for Industrial Applications
  • Remote Services
  • Performance Optimization Services
  • Spare Parts & Parts Management
  • Liquid Cooling Services

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) - Canvas Business Model: Customer Segments

You're looking at the core customer base driving Vertiv Holdings Co's significant growth as of late 2025. The numbers show a clear pivot toward AI-driven infrastructure demand.

The overall market growth is accelerating, with Vertiv Holdings Co tracking at the higher end of its projections. The company's total backlog stood at $9.5 billion as of the end of the third quarter of 2025, providing strong visibility into 2026. Vertiv Holdings Co expects net sales for the full year 2025 to reach $10.2 billion, translating to an organic growth rate of 27% for the full year. The trailing twelve-month (TTM) organic orders growth was 21% compared to the prior TTM period. Vertiv Holdings Co generates over 90% of its revenue from digital infrastructure solutions serving data centers, telecom, and enterprise customers.

Here is a look at the revenue split by offering for the Trailing Twelve Months ending September 30, 2025:

Offering Category TTM Revenue (as of Sep 30, 2025) Percentage of Total TTM Revenue (Approximate)
Products $7.90B ~82.1%
Services and Spares $1.80B ~18.6%

The company's Q3 2025 book-to-bill ratio was approximately 1.4x, with Q3 organic orders increasing approximately 60% year-over-year.

Hyperscale cloud providers (major AI infrastructure builders)

This segment, along with colocation, is fueling the order momentum. Vertiv Holdings Co is gaining market share here. The company is heavily focused on expanding its liquid cooling capacity, which is critical for the high-density computing driven by AI workloads. Management noted that technology giants like Meta, Amazon, Alphabet, and Microsoft are likely to invest up to $320 billion combined for AI-related technologies and data center expansion for the year 2025. The company's engineer-to-order customization creates switching costs for hyperscalers estimated at 6-12 months and millions in revalidations.

Colocation data center operators

This segment, often grouped with cloud, is described as the fastest-growing segment within the overall market growth. Vertiv Holdings Co is actively capturing demand from these operators expanding infrastructure for AI workloads. The company reported strong sales growth in the Americas region at 43% in Q3 2025, with APAC growing at 20%, both regions heavily influenced by hyperscale and colocation build-outs.

Telecommunication networks (5G and edge computing)

Vertiv Holdings Co sees a significant opportunity in telecom retrofits. The estimated market opportunity for telecom retrofits is $18.6 billion. The demand driven by 5G has increased power consumption by 2-3x compared to 4G. Furthermore, 77.5% of 4G sites are cited as yet to be upgraded, representing future deployment potential. Vertiv Holdings Co is investing in R&D, with investment in engineering and R&D growing at nearly 20% in the current year.

Large enterprise data centers and commercial facilities

Enterprise data centers are increasingly impacted by the AI trend as it expands beyond the initial cloud and colocation providers. Vertiv Holdings Co provides critical digital infrastructure and continuity solutions for these commercial and industrial sites globally, operating in more than 130 countries. The company's Q3 2025 adjusted operating margin reached 22.3%, demonstrating operational leverage across its customer base despite headwinds.

You should track the regional performance, as EMEA sales decreased by 4% in Q3 2025, while the Americas grew by 43%.

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) - Canvas Business Model: Cost Structure

You're looking at the major outlays that keep Vertiv Holdings Co's critical digital infrastructure running and expanding. Honestly, when you see the growth they are experiencing, the cost side needs to be watched closely, especially with all the AI demand driving everything.

Cost of Goods Sold (COGS) for manufacturing and supply chain

The cost to build and deliver the power, cooling, and IT infrastructure is a significant driver of the overall cost structure. For the twelve months ending September 30, 2025, Vertiv Holdings Co's Cost of Goods Sold (COGS) hit \$6.232B. That figure represented a substantial year-over-year increase of 30.29% compared to the prior period. Looking back, the COGS for the twelve months ending September 30, 2025, was the peak over the last five reported fiscal years.

Here are some historical COGS figures for context:

Period Ending Cost of Goods Sold (Annual) Year-over-Year Change
2024 \$5.078B 13.78%
2023 \$4.463B 9.5%
2022 \$4.075B 17.26%

R&D investment, increasing over 20% for 2026

To maintain its leadership in the rapidly evolving AI infrastructure space, Vertiv Holdings Co is putting serious money into future technology. Management confirmed plans to accelerate Research & Development spending by over 20% for 2026. This investment is specifically timed to align with next-generation GPU platforms, such as the planned launch of their 800-volt DC portfolio in the second half of 2026. Staying ahead of multiple GPU generations is the goal here. That's a clear action to protect their moat.

Capital expenditures (CapEx) for capacity expansion, around \$250M-\$300M

To support the strong growth trajectory, Vertiv Holdings Co is investing in its physical footprint and capacity. The guidance for Capital Expenditures (CapEx) for the full year 2025 was set around \$275 million, which translates to approximately 3.0% of sales. This range aligns with the requested target, as other statements indicated expectations for CapEx in the range of \$250 - \$300 million for 2025. This spending helps ensure they can meet the sustained, robust market demand.

Sales, General, and Administrative (SG&A) expenses

The costs associated with running the business outside of direct manufacturing-think selling, marketing, and corporate overhead-are also climbing with scale. For the twelve months ending September 30, 2025, Vertiv Holdings Co's SG&A expenses were \$1.518B. This represented an 11.5% increase year-over-year. For comparison, the annual SG&A for 2024 was \$1.374B.

Here's a quick look at the trend in SG&A:

  • SG&A for the twelve months ending September 30, 2025: \$1.518B
  • Annual SG&A for 2024: \$1.374B
  • Annual SG&A for 2023: \$1.312B

Acquisition costs, like the \$1.0 billion for Purge Rite

A major, discrete cost event in late 2025 was the acquisition of Purge Rite Intermediate, LLC, which significantly bolstered Vertiv Holdings Co's specialized fluid management services for liquid cooling. The deal closed on December 4, 2025. The total consideration structure was:

  • Upfront cash consideration: Approximately \$1.0 billion, subject to customary adjustments.
  • Potential additional consideration (Earn-out): Up to an additional \$250 million in cash based on achieving certain 2026 performance metrics.

The upfront purchase price of approximately \$1.0 billion represented about 10.0x the expected 2026 EBITDA, including anticipated cost synergies. Vertiv Holdings Co (VRT) - Canvas Business Model: Revenue Streams

The revenue streams for Vertiv Holdings Co are heavily concentrated in the sale of critical digital infrastructure, with a significant tailwind from the global acceleration in AI deployment.

Total 2025 Net Sales guidance has been raised, projecting revenues to be between \$10.16 billion and \$10.24 billion. This top-line growth is directly tied to the massive, ongoing capital expenditure cycle in data centers, which is the primary driver for Vertiv Holdings Co's business.

The revenue composition breaks down into two primary categories:

  • Product sales (thermal, power, IT infrastructure hardware)
  • Services revenue (maintenance, lifecycle management, software)

Based on Q1 2025 performance, the streams are weighted toward hardware and infrastructure sales:

Revenue Component Approximate Q1 2025 Percentage of Total Revenue
Product sales 81%
Services revenue 19%

Product sales include core offerings like UPS (Uninterruptible Power Supplies), thermal management systems, switchgear, and modular solutions necessary for high-density computing environments.

Services revenue, which management has called a 'superpower,' covers maintenance contracts, lifecycle management, and associated software, providing a recurring element to the revenue base.

From a cash generation perspective, Adjusted Free Cash Flow guidance for the full year 2025 has been increased to \$1.5 billion. This strong cash conversion supports the aggressive investment cycle the company is undertaking.

The entire revenue trajectory is fundamentally dependent on one key market dynamic:

  • Revenue driven by AI-related data center demand, which fuels orders for advanced power and cooling infrastructure.

This demand is evidenced by record order momentum, with trailing twelve-month organic orders growth around 21% as of late 2025, and a backlog reaching \$9.5 billion.
